Software development isn't what it used to be. Thanks to the rapid emergence of what's known as "vibe coding", a new approach ...
Overview: Interactive Python courses emphasize hands-on coding instead of passive video learning.Short lessons with instant ...
Overview: The lesser-known Python libraries, such as Rich, Typer, and Polars, solve practical problems like speed, clarity, ...
Developed using Anthropic’s Claude AI model, the new language is intended to provide memory safety without garbage collection ...
Ever since Microsoft introduced Python in Excel, I have treated it as a ‘someday’ project. I knew Python integration was the ...
The key themes that defined the year behind us will also shape the one ahead. The most-read articles of 2025 tracked a return ...
When I was new to programming, I focused way too much on learning the syntax, especially the brackets, the semicolons, and ...
As schools and universities take varying stances on AI, some teachers believe the tech can democratize tutoring. Here's how - and where the drawbacks lie.
What happens when you combine an Arduino-based microcontroller with a palm-sized aluminum box and clicky buttons? A fidget ...
Holly Baxter asks tech experts what students should actually study, now ‘learn to code’ is dead — and gets some surprising ...
The new major version with a new JIT compiler, a revised parallelization API, and a maturing type system paves the way for the next decade.
The Industrial Robots extension for VSCode/VSCodium is an open source extension that aims to provide syntax highlighting for industrial robot programs. This extension aims to support all industrial ...